The dMix 128 is a high performance digital audio matrix designed for professional installations where reliability, flexibility, and pristine sound quality are essential.

With 128 channels of powerful signal routing, DSP processing, and seamless control integration, the dMix 128 delivers uncompromising audio performance for studios, live venues, broadcast facilities, and corporate environments.

Developed with precision engineering and premium grade components, the dMix 128 ensures transparent audio reproduction and ultra low latency operation. Its intuitive software interface allows users to easily configure complex routing setups, apply advanced processing, and manage multiple zones with complete control.

Whether used as a standalone system or as part of a larger network, the dMix 128 offers exceptional scalability, making it the ideal choice for demanding audio professionals who require both power and precision.

Analog Inputs

Input Impedance 2.86 kOhms
Gain range -4 dB to 50 dB
Max input level 28 dBu (-4 dB gain)
Dynamic range 115 dB (-60 dBFS, 20 dB gain, 1 kHz, A-weighted)
THD 0,001 % (-1 dBFS, 20 dB gain, 1 kHz, A-weighted)
Equivalent input noise -128 dBu (50 dB gain, A-weighted, 150 ohms)
Frequency response +/- 0.1 dB (20 Hz to 40 kHz at 96 kHz sampling rate)
Phase Shift <10° at 20 Khz

Analog Outputs

Output impedance 50 ohms
Max output Level (0dBFS) 24 dBu
Dynamic range 115 dB (-60 dBFS, 1 kHz, A-weighted)
THD 0,002 % (-1 dBFS, 20 dB gain, 1 kHz, A-weighted)
Frequency response +/- 0.1 dB (20 to 40 kHz at 96 kHz)
Phase shift <5° at 20 Khz

Gate

Threshold -100dB to 0dB
Attack 0.5ms to 500ms
Release 10ms to 2000ms
Hold 0.5ms to 500ms
Depth -100dB to 0dB
SC Filter 20Hz to 20kHz

Compressor

Threshold -80dB 0dB
Ratio 1:1 – 20:1
Attack 1ms – 500ms
Release 10ms – 2000ms
Makeup Gain 0dB – +24dB

EQ Channel

4 band parametric EQ (up to 8) 4 band parametric EQ (up to 8)
4 bands can be converted to Dynamic EQ
Each Band Freq 20Hz to 20kHz
Q .1 – 15
Gain -15dB to +15dB

HPF LPF

HPF 20Hz to 9.8kHz (selectable slopes)
LPF 40kHz to 20kHz (selectable slopes)

De-esser

Threshold -96dB to 0dB
Range 0 to -15dB
Frequency 20Hz to 20kHz
Width .1q to 15q

31 band EQ

31 band GEQ 31 band GEQ, 20Hz – 20KHz +-15dB

Multi band compressor

Sidechain Yes
Gain 0dB to 24dB
Threshold -80dB to 0dB
Range -100dB to 0dB
Ratio 1:1 – 20:1
Attack .5ms – 500ms
Release 10ms – 2000ms

Saturation

Range 0 – 100

AES/EBU IN/OUT

Standard AES3 (2009)
Sample rates 48, 96 kHz
Impedance 110 ohms

Latency

Analog input to Analog output latency 0.3ms
dMix to dMix dNet latency via AES67 0.25ms
dNet AES67 to Dante 2ms latency
